如何对已给的表格进行数据清洗
时间: 2024-06-02 18:10:48 浏览: 12
数据清洗是数据分析的重要步骤,它可以帮助我们去除无效数据、处理缺失值、处理重复数据等。下面是一些可能的数据清洗步骤:
1. 检查数据的一致性:检查每个数据列的数据类型是否正确,例如日期格式、数字格式等。
2. 查找并删除重复行:使用Excel的“删除重复项”功能或编写Python代码来查找并删除重复行。
3. 处理缺失值:检查每个数据列是否有缺失值,如果有,则需要决定如何处理缺失值。可以使用均值、中位数、众数等方法来填补缺失值,或者考虑删除缺失值所在的行。
4. 格式化数据:确保数据的格式一致,并删除不必要的空格和符号。
5. 处理异常值:检查每个数据列是否有异常值,如果有,则需要决定如何处理异常值。可以使用平均值、中位数等方法来替换异常值,或者考虑删除异常值所在的行。
6. 重命名列名:确保每个列的名称都是清晰和易于理解的,可以使用Excel来重命名列名。
以上是一些可能的数据清洗步骤,具体取决于数据的种类和数据的质量。
相关问题
对爬取到的网页表格数据进行数据清洗
数据清洗是指在数据处理过程中,对不规范、不完整、不一致、不准确或者重复的数据进行处理和筛选,以保证数据的质量和准确性。
对于爬取到的网页表格数据,需要进行以下数据清洗:
1. 去除表格中的空白行和空白列,以避免对后续数据处理造成干扰。
2. 去除表格中的重复数据,以避免对后续数据分析造成误导。
3. 对表格中的异常数据进行处理,比如缺失值、异常值等,可以使用插值法或者删除法进行处理。
4. 对表格中的文本数据进行标准化,比如统一大小写、去除标点符号、去除空格等,使得数据更加规范化。
5. 对表格中的数值数据进行格式化,比如保留小数点后几位、转换为百分数等,使得数据更加易读易懂。
6. 对表格中的日期数据进行格式化,比如转换为标准日期格式,以便后续的时间序列分析。
7. 对表格中的单位进行统一,比如将不同的单位转换为相同的单位,以便进行比较和分析。
8. 对表格中的数据进行分类和归纳,以方便后续的数据分析和可视化。
综上所述,对于爬取到的网页表格数据,需要进行细致的数据清洗和处理,以保证数据质量和准确性,从而更好地进行后续的数据分析和应用。
用python编程对表格中数据进行数据清洗
好的,这是一个很好的问题!数据清洗是数据科学中非常重要的一步。你可以使用Python中的Pandas库来清洗数据。Pandas提供了许多函数来删除缺失值、重复值、不必要的列,以及将文本数据转换为数字数据等等。你可以使用read_csv函数来读取表格中的数据,并根据需要使用Pandas中的各种函数来清洗数据。
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)